    The following is an overview of 1927 in film, including significant events, a list of films released and notable births and deaths.

    Top-grossing films (U.S.)

    [edit]

    The top ten 1927 released films by box office gross in North America are as follows:

    Highest-grossing films of 1927
    Rank Title Distributor Domestic rentals
    1 The King of Kings Pathé Exchange $2,641,687[1]
    2 The Jazz Singer Warner Bros. $1,974,000[2]
    3 7th Heaven Fox Film $1,750,000[3]
    4 The Gaucho United Artists $1,400,000[4]
    5 The Patent Leather Kid
    Jesse James
    First National
    Paramount
    $1,200,000[3][5]
    6 Wings Paramount $1,100,000[6]
    7 My Best Girl United Artists $1,027,757[7]
    8 Love MGM $946,000[8]
    9 The Student Prince in Old Heidelberg $894,000[8]
    10 Sunrise: A Song of Two Humans Fox Film $818,000[9]
